Nay Pyi Taw, 11 July
105 kilos of 300 heroin blocks worth over K 1.57 billion were confiscated in Tachilek Township of eastern Shan State, according to the Myanmar Police Force.
Acting on a tip off, a combined team consisting of members of the Anti-Narcotics Task Force stopped and searched two TOYOTA CROWN vehicles accompanied by Sai Wanna, Nyi Lay and Aung Win in Weinkyauk Ward in the town of Tachilek at about 5:30 pm on 9 July and captured a total of 105 kilos of 300 blocks of heroin worth over K 1.57 billion.
According to investigation, the seized heroin blocks were carried from Namhsan Township of southern Shan State to Tachilek Township of eastern Shan State.
The police have taken legal action against the offenders and an investigation is underway to identify the perpetrators of the crime chain. — MNA
